
Staten Island Ferry
Christopher Penler/shutterstock
Let the wind whip through your hair as you soak up the panoramic view of the best sights the city has to offer on the Staten Island Ferry. In just 25 minutes, you're guaranteed to see the Lower Manhattan skyline, Ellis Island, and the Statue of Liberty—for free! Roosevelt Island Smallpox Hospital
Edi Chen/shutterstock
The 1850s was a time of gothic architecture and degenerating disease. Smallpox-ridden patients were sent to the secluded hospital, accessible by subway, on the tip of Roosevelt Island, far from the rest of the healthy population. It was in use until 1875 and was turned into a city landmark exactly a century later. For optimal spooky sights, visit at dusk.
Outdoor movies
Massimo Salesi/shutterstock
NYC parks bring the screen set-up and you bring the blanket. During the summer, movie genres of any kind, including noir, comedy, action, romance, and sci-fi, are shown at outdoor movie locations across a plethora of parks. After a long day of sightseeing, this free activity is perfect for cozying up with a friend, or bring your family.
